- 1. n. The act of installing or giving possession of an office, rank, or order, with the usual rites or ceremonies; as, the installation of an ordained minister in a parish. Source: opted
- 2. n. The whole of a system of machines, apparatus, and accessories, when set up and arranged for practical working, as in electric lighting, transmission of power, etc. Source: opted
- 3. n. the act of installing something (as equipment) Source: wordnet
- 4. n. a building or place that provides a particular service or is used for a particular industry Source: wordnet
- 5. n. a formal entry into an organization or position or office Source: wordnet
